POSITION SUMMARY
The primary role of the Software Engineer (SE) is to develop software solutions by studying information needs, conferring with users, and studying systems flow, data usage and work processes. As a Software Engineer I, you will be an integral member of the software development team, contributing to the design, development, testing, and maintenance of software products and applications. Key factors for this position are not only technical aptitude, but also being a problem solver, continuous learner, and great collaborator. The ideal candidate will also have experience working in a fast-paced environment.
This role is based onsite at BillGO's headquarters located in Fort Collins, CO. There is an opportunity to work remotely on occasion, but will be based in the office with the team the majority of the time.

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S
Education and Work Experience
Bachelor's degree or equivalent experience in Computer Science, Software Engineering, or a related field. (Master's degree is a plus but not required).
Demonstrated proficiency with both off-the-shelf and custom AI tools utilizing LLMs, Agentic AI, MCP, and prompt engineering.
Demonstrated proficiency in one or more object-oriented programming languages such as Java, Python, C#, or JavaScript/TypeScript.
Understanding of REST APIs, microservices, and c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, or GCP).
Familiarity with databases (SQL and NoSQL) and CI/CD pipelines.
Familiarity with software development methodologies, version control systems, and project management tools.
Solid understanding of data structures, algorithms, and software design principles.
Strong problem-solving skills and the ability to troubleshoot complex technical issues.
Excellent communication skills and the ability to work effectively in a team-oriented environment.
